    This is something that my Dad had as well, the artwork on print is so pretty, and in the original frame. The pics are not great, couldn't get a good close up, but appears to be a membership certificate? I searched this for hours too, found stuff pertaining "Odd Fellows" but nothing like this. The name is very clear, and date, North Hampton Lodge, in Massachusetts dated 1908.

    I would love to contact the family, if they can be found to see if they would like to have this. It's crazy to me that this found it's way here! Any help appreciated~ I am not using the right "words" or phrases in my searches because I don't know to call it...Tried poster, membership, anything I could think of...any ideas.

      Well, all I know is that Oddfellows are a fraternal organization, like Elks or even Masons, American Legion, etc. Just like most of organizations like that, there were local chapters, lodges, clubs, etc. It looks like a service certificate- the member was honored for his position in the order.
